Output 66598b4e16e07e719ff8c3837858643d388361b5cba90b2fe6262339a01a3b92:11

value
1643679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09a8420a4419f8dd928a684747a5647ae024b5af OP_EQUAL
address
32a5a3D2zz41KTMJMBwKy9S27328AotenE
transaction
66598b4e16e07e719ff8c3837858643d388361b5cba90b2fe6262339a01a3b92
spent
true